Question

The ratio of mass percentage (w/w) of C : H in a hydrocarbon is 12 : 1. It has two carbon atoms. The weight (in g) of CO_2(g) formed when 3.38 g of this hydrocarbon is completely burnt in oxygen is : (Given : Molar mass in g mol^ -1 C : 12, H : 1, O : 16)

Options

  1. A. 5.68
  2. B. 11.44
  3. C. 22.74
  4. D. 17.05

Answer

B. 11.44

Step-by-step solution

Ratio of mass percentage of C : H = 12 : 1 Ratio of moles of C : H = 12 12 : 1 1 = 1 : 1 The empirical formula is CH. Since the hydrocarbon has two carbon atoms, its molecular formula is C_2H_2. Molar mass of C_2H_2 = 2 12 + 2 1 = 26 g mol^ -1 Moles of C_2H_2 in 3.38 g = 3.38 26 = 0.13 mol The combustion reaction is: C_2H_2 + 5 2 O_2 2CO_2 + H_2O From the stoichiometry, 1 mole of C_2H_2 produces 2 moles of CO_2. Moles of CO_2 produced = 2 0.13 = 0.26 mol Molar mass of CO_2 = 12 + 2 16 = 44 g mol^ -1 Weight of CO_2 formed = 0.26 44 = 11.44 g Answer: 11.44
